Draw limit

The limit provided that over certain set number of allowed draws no points were awarded for any additional drawn games.

For example, if the Federation set the draw limit at 10 for a given championship, points were awarded to teams only for the first 10 drawn games and none for any additional.

What led to such phenomena was a scientific approach towards football, search for variety of methods that would allow to win strictly prudently without risk.

There appeared a whole group of coaches who have striven to build the game of their teams "scholarly", football was firmly seized by pragmatism and calculation.

At first it seemed that the given decision was beneficial and the percent of draws dropped in the following championship,[2] but the problem of match fixing was left unresolved in fact.
